    Pathophysiological and Immunological Characteristics of Soybean Meal-Induced Enteropathy in Salmon: Contribution of Recent Molecular Investigations por Bakke, Anne Marie

    Publicado 2011
    “…Full-fat and defatted (hexane-extracted) soybean meal (SBM) in formulated feeds cause an inflammatory response in the distal intestine of all salmonids tested to date. The condition has been described as a non-infectious, subacute enteritis and apparently resolves only when SBM is removed from the diet. …”

    Use of medications on the elderly por Tamez Peña, Alejandra Lorena, Tamez Pérez, Héctor Eloy, Peña Lazo, Anamaría, Ocampo Candiani, Jorge, Torres Pérez, Juan Francisco

    Publicado 2014
    “…It has been shown that about two thirds of elderly patients receive inappropriate drug doses, and a substantial percentage of their hospital admissions are associated with potentially preventable toxic effects of drugs. To date, expert criteria, error detection tools and educational prescription plans have been developed by expert consensus for the safe use of drugs in the geriatric population. …”
